On 23/04/18 14:18, B. Cook wrote:
> Was running a 2.76 machine (debian) made a new machine with 2.79 (alpine). 
> 
> this dnsmasq machine is providing dhcp and dns for those dhcp entries
> and other statically configured entries. 
> 
> the staff is talking to this machine via unbound - I can get graphs with
> unbound. 
> 
> unbound config:
> 
>    local-zone: "pcsd." transparent
> 
>    stub-zone:
>         name: "pcsd"
>         stub-addr: 172.16.254.241
> 
> 254.241 is the dnsmasq machine. with 2.79 dnsmasq serves SERVFAIL with
> 2.76 it does not. 
> 
> dnsmasq.conf:
> conf-file=/etc/dnsmasq.d/dnsmasq.dhcp
> 
> conf-file=/etc/dnsmasq.d/dnsmasq.hosts
> addn-hosts=/etc/dnsmasq.d/hosts
> 
> 
> bind-interfaces
> listen-address=127.0.0.1
> listen-address=172.16.254.241
> port=53
> log-facility=/var/log/dnsmasq.log
> 
> log-queries
> 
> local-ttl=300
> dns-forward-max=8192
> cache-size=0
> 
> user=dnsmasq
> group=nogroup
> 
> no-hosts
> no-negcache
> no-poll
> no-resolv
> server=10.20.0.55
> 
> domain=default.pcsd
> 
> dnsmasq.hosts:
> # vi:syntax=dnsmasq
> 
> local=/pcsd/
> local=/20.10.in-addr.arpa/
> 
> addn-hosts=/etc/dnsmasq.d/hosts
> 
> /etc/dnsmasq.d/hosts:
> 10.20.8.29 server.intdom.pcsd
> 
> 
> 
> Again with 2.76 dnsmasq will serve 'server.intdom.pcsd' with 2.79 it
> returns SERVFAIL from unbound but works with directly queried.. 
> 
> Am I trying to do a recursive query with unbound? 
> 
> Or is dnsmasq not set as authoritative?
> 
> Or am I missing something else?
> 
> I have since put 2.78 on alpine and things are working as expected. 
> 
> Thanks in advance.
